A mural made of triangular tiles has an area of 1750square centimeters.each triangle has a height that is 3 centimeters longer than its base of 2 centimetrs.how many triangular tiles are there

Shortest answer: 350 tiles.
Longer answer: 1750/5 = 350.
Longest answer: Each triangle has an area of (2*(2+3))/2, which is 5. 1750/5 = 350.
